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,316,826,263
Lastest Block:
1,950,300
Utxos:
1,982,224
Nodes:
344
OmniXEP Contracts:
274
Block details
[STAKE]
25/11/2025 07:21:52 UTC
Txid
2b0c234f0390be40d988ebb631698340cbda977d0abe70feb3a0c7d84a52ea6e
Block
1,938,235
Block hash
abf4a3c8bda3eda945a7dc5f18017ef5d40173d54fda3d0b98e1c5d722ad1d55
Stake amount
1,522.13202273 XEP
Sender
ep1qdje3jc24fde2vvj46puvt6p60wujmf89279v0t
Recipient
ep1qdje3jc24fde2vvj46puvt6p60wujmf89279v0t
(33,038,991.40200211 XEP)